×
Namespaces

Variants
Actions
Revision as of 21:38, 2 October 2007 by hartti (Talk | contribs)

Archived:How to send SMS/MMS messages using Flash Lite

From Nokia Developer Wiki
Jump to: navigation, search


Compatibility: Flash Lite: 1.1, 2.x

Sending SMS/MMS

  • To send SMS or MMS you have to use the GetURL() function with this statement in parameter:

"sms:aNumber?body=A Message" or "mms:aNumber?body=A Message"

  • An example:
myNumber = "4815162342";
myMessage = "Hi, This is my message";
 
getURL("sms:" add myNumber add "?body=" add myText); //Send a SMS
 
/*
getURL("mms:" add myNumber add "?body=" add myText); //Send a MMS
*/
  • In S60 phones, this function will not immediately send the message but open the built-in SMS/MMS editor filled with the given parameters.


Checking SMS/MMS capabilities

You can check if Flash Lite can send SMS or MMS by using this numerical variables:

  • _capSMS: Set to 1 if Flash Lite can send SMS. Otherwise, this variable is undefined.
  • _capMMS: Set to 1 if Flash Lite can send MMS. Otherwise, this variable is undefined.
  • In Flash Lite 2.x, it is recommended to use System.capabilities.hasSMS and System.capabilities.hasMMS variables.

An example:

if(_capMMS)
{
getURL("mms:4815162342?body=Hi, This is my message"); //Send a MMS
}


Download

You can download an example with source code here:
Sending SMS/MMS example 240*320 (swf + fla)
Sms sending example.jpg

77 page views in the last 30 days.

Was this page helpful?

Your feedback about this content is important. Let us know what you think.

 

Thank you!

We appreciate your feedback.

×